In
the Fall of 2008 a group of fourth graders were upset after seeing the
trees in their neighborhood turned to mulch and decided they wanted to
make a change. The Fremont Environmental Club (FEC) is the
product of their determination and integrity.
The
mission of
the FEC is to do fun stuff and not be a boring club while learning
about environmental responsibility. Our hope is share our
knowledge with others in order to better our community.
